Our presenters explained how a benefits-led approach to project delivery, that considers benefits realisation at all stages of the project lifecycle, improves; decision making, planning and risk management and delivers value for money to the citizen.
The scope of the guide includes:
- Key activities to be undertaken within the benefits management lifecycle
- Principles and good practice to adopt to ensure benefits are managed and realisedÌý
- How benefits management fits the HM Treasury Green Book Business Case process
- A RACI matrix for the key roles involved in benefits management
- A suggested Benefits Management cycle
Although the guidance is primarily aimed at major projects developed using a waterfall lifecycle within Government, listeners will learn of good practice and universal principles that can be applied more widely at programme and portfolio level.
